Sanganer Constituency RJ Election Result: What happened in 2018

Ashok Lahoty from Sanganer of Rajasthan, won the seat with 107947 votes. He defeated Indian National Congress’ Pushpendra Bhardwaj who had polled 72542 votes. The winning margin was 35405 votes.

Sanganer Constituency RJ Election Result: What happened in 2013

In the Rajasthan Assembly election of 2013, Ghanshyam Tiwari won from the Sanganer seat garnering 112465 votes and defeated Indian National Congress candidate Sanjay Bapna who bagged 47115 votes. The candidate who came third was None Of The Above’ None Of The Above.

Ghanshyam Tiwari got 112465 votes while Sanjay Bapna got 47115 votes.

Sanganer Constituency RJ Election Result: What happened in 2008

Ghanshyam Tiwari of the BJP was the winning candidate from the Sanganer constituency in the RJ Assembly elections 2008, securing 75729 votes while 42817 votes were polled in favour of Suresh Mishra of the INC. The margin of victory was 32912 votes.
